Overview: The SAP transaction code /XFT/SRMDDSC10 is used to define the types of mail systems that can be used in the SAP system. It is part of the SAP System Mail Interface (SMI) and is used to configure the mail system for use in the SAP system. Functionality: The /XFT/SRMDDSC10 transaction code allows users to define the types of mail systems that can be used in the SAP system. This includes defining the type of mail system, such as SMTP, POP3, or IMAP, as well as defining the parameters for each type of mail system. This transaction code also allows users to define the default mail system for use in the SAP system. Step-by-step How to Use: 1. Enter the transaction code /XFT/SRMDDSC10 into the command field. 2. Select “New Entries†from the menu bar. 3. Enter a name for the new mail system type and select a type from the drop-down list. 4. Enter all necessary parameters for the selected type of mail system. 5. Select “Save†from the menu bar to save your changes. 6. Select “Activate†from the menu bar to activate your changes. 7. Select “Back†from the menu bar to return to the main screen. Other Recommendations: It is important to note that when defining a new mail system type, all necessary parameters must be entered correctly in order for it to work properly in the SAP system. Additionally, it is recommended that users test their new mail system type before activating it in order to ensure that it is working properly and that all parameters are correct.
